Service Accounts for Cold Storage Archiving

Plugin authors integrating with the Frostvault platform must use a dedicated service account when archiving cold storage buckets. Each account is scoped to the archive-write role only; it cannot list, restore, or delete existing archives. Requests must target the archive gateway, never the live storage tier, and should batch objects in groups of no more than five hundred. Authentication is performed via the service account's internal API key, which is provided below:

API key for bageg-kajef: vxb2-ss

- [ ] Spare hardware run: if you need a loaner monitor or cables, the storage room is on level 2 at Okkervil House, just past the kitchenette. Grab what you need, jot it on the clipboard inside, and shut the door properly behind you. The keypad code is below.

staff pass of bagag-kagap = bdg-JYSXWC-13596230

## Handover: Fabrikit test-data factory

Taking over from me? The main thing plugin authors trip on is seed determinism — factories default to a fixed seed in CI but random locally. Trait resolution order changed in 3.x, so older plugins may build records out of order. Docs cover the registration API. For reference, the defaults your plugins inherit at load time are these.

service settings:
ralael:
  pin: 7453
  tenant: zorath
  seal: seal_087806e4
  metrics_host: metrics.ralael.paliqworks.example
  standby_team: fraath
  escalation: praok-istiel
  nonce: 10e083

Hey Tomas, welcome to the on-call rotation! Quick heads-up about Matchbox, our matching service: it occasionally hits long GC pauses when the candidate pool spikes, usually around Monday morning batch loads. You'll see p99 latency alerts fire — don't panic. Usually a rolling restart of the worst node clears it, but check heap graphs first to rule out a real leak. The step-by-step triage guide with dashboard links is here:

wiki page, kahog-hahig: https://vault.zemvargrid.internal/display/deploy/repo/settings/merge_requests/job/settings/6f3b933774dbc5320a4daa18

14:22 — Template rendering latency on the Glimmerhale dashboard crossed the alert threshold. Cause traced to a partial that re-parsed its layout on every request after a cache-key change shipped that morning. New folks: this is why we pin cache keys to the template digest, not the release number. Rollback restored p95 within minutes. The offending deploy is identified by the token noted here.

pipeline stamp: htk4_66df